Step 1: Slab Leak Detection

Our technicians use specialized equipment, such as thermal imaging cameras and moisture meters, to detect the source of the leak and pinpoint its location. This step is crucial in preventing further water damage and ensuring that the repair is done correctly. Within 30 minutes to an hour, our team will have a clear picture of the situation and can begin planning the repair.

Step 2: Water Removal and Drying

Once the leak is detected, our team will get to work extracting standing water from the affected area using high-powered pumps and specialized equipment. This step is critical in preventing water dam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our technicians will work tirelessly to dry the area, using indust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the process. This step typically takes 2-3 days to complete, depending on the size of the affected area.

Step 3: Slab Leak Repair

With the area dry and free of standing water, our technicians will begin repairing the slab leak. This may involve epoxy injection, patching, or replacing the damaged section of the slab. Our team will work closely with you to ensure that the repair meets your needs and fits within your budget. This step typically takes 1-2 days to complete, depending on the complexity of the repair.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Testing

Once the repair is complete, our team will conduct a thorough inspection to ensure that the repair meets our high standards. We'll test the area to ensure that there are no leaks or further damage. If necessary, we'll make any necessary adjustments to guarantee a safe and dry home. This final step typically takes 30 minutes to an hour to complete.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Oak Grove, SC

The cost of Slab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Oak Grove, SC.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between $1,000 and $5,000 for a complete Slab Leak Water Removal service. The cost will depend on the specific services required, including: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Slab leak detection and repair $500 - $2,500 Severity of the leak and size of the affected area
Water removal and drying $1,000 - $3,000 Size of the affected area and amount of water damage
Slab leak repair and replacement $2,000 - $5,000 Complexity of the repair and materials required
Mold remediation and treatment $500 - $2,000 Extent of mold growth and size of the affected area
Emergency response and assessment $100 - $500 Time of day and urgency of the situation

Common Questions About Slab Leak Water Removal

Q: What causes a slab leak?

A: Slab leaks are typically caused by damaged or corroded pipes, which can be due to age, wear and tear, or poor installation. Our team can detect the source of the leak and provide effective repair solutions.

Q: What are the risks of ignoring a slab leak?

A: Ignoring a slab leak can lead to significant water damage, mold growth, and health risks. Our team is here to help you prevent these issues and ensure a safe, healthy living environment.
